Digital Envoy, a provider of IP Intelligence solutions, today announced that EarthLink, an Internet service provider (ISP), has selected Digital Envoy's E-Scam anti-phishing solution to provide additional protection against phishing attacks for ScamBlocker.
E-Scam is an anti-phishing tool that financial service organizations, ISPs and other large enterprises use to protect their customers in real time. E-Scam utilizes Digital Envoy's patented IP Intelligence technology - which uncovers information about online users such as location, domain name, and connection speed, based solely on IP addresses – and a rules-based engine to make real-time decisions about the risk associated with a given e-mail, such as the true location of the mail server and the validity of embedded URLs.
E-Scam will allow EarthLink customers to make more informed decisions about the risk associated with sites to which they are navigating by providing a real-time risk score and detailed geographical information about the website. ScamBlocker is the ISP's protection feature that warns users about accessing known or suspected fraudulent URLs that mimic legitimate Web sites and are intent on stealing personal information.
